Solution for 6y-3=4y+y equation:


Simplifying
6y + -3 = 4y + y

Reorder the terms:
-3 + 6y = 4y + y

Combine like terms: 4y + y = 5y
-3 + 6y = 5y

Solving
-3 + 6y = 5y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-5y' to each side of the equation.
-3 + 6y + -5y = 5y + -5y

Combine like terms: 6y + -5y = 1y
-3 + 1y = 5y + -5y

Combine like terms: 5y + -5y = 0
-3 + 1y = 0

Add '3' to each side of the equation.
-3 + 3 + 1y = 0 + 3

Combine like terms: -3 + 3 = 0
0 + 1y = 0 + 3
1y = 0 + 3

Combine like terms: 0 + 3 = 3
1y = 3

Divide each side by '1'.
y = 3

Simplifying
y = 3
